Abstract:
In the original procedure of J. L. Smith's method for determining potassium in soils, solid ammonium chloride is pulverized with soil sample and then mixed with calcium carbonate, The writers recommend to mix soil and calcium carbonate in advance, and the mixture is moistened with 15% NH4Cl solution. Experimental results also show that the fusion can be done directly in a muffle of 700℃ without significant volatile of ammonium chloride.Potassium can be determined in a portion of water extract in flame photometer without the previous removal of Ca++ ion. Results show good agreement with the original method.
